Summary
Tracing the history of documentary photography, from Walker Evans to Xavier Ribas.
The medium of photography has long had tenuous ties to both the truth and the arts. This volume traces the evolution of documentary photography - from its origin as a journalistic tool through its development into a distinct artistic and aesthetic form. Beginning in the 1930s with Walker Evans’ foundational influence on the genre and culminating in the 1980s with the experimental colour work of Anthony …
